Josh Constine / TechCrunch:
Facebook introduces Watch, its redesigned video section for original content, with producers earning 55% of ad revenue, rolling out Thursday  —  Facebook has a new home for original video content produced exclusively for it by partners, who will earn 55 percent of ad break revenue while Facebook keeps 45 percent.

Galen Stocking / Pew Research Center:
Pew report: 61% of digital-native news outlets have iOS or Android apps, 97% offer newsletters, and only 25% have an official Snapchat channel or account  —  In the U.S., roughly nine-in-ten adults (93%) ever get news online (either via mobile or desktop), and the online space has become …

Tom Kludt / CNNMoney:
ABC News paid $177M+ to settle “pink slime” lawsuit earlier this year according to earnings report from network's parent company Disney  —  ABC News made an historically large payout to settle a defamation lawsuit earlier this summer, according to a new financial release …
